Infanticide in South Africa: A Case Study| Chapter 9 | Issues and Development in Health Research Vol. 2

  The therapy experience of a client convicted of murder over a period of more than ten years is the subject of this essay (Infanticide). My client, who will be referred to as "N" in this article, was a young woman of 19 when she was convicted guilty of the murder of her own infant[1], who was around 3-months old at the time of the crime. She received a 15-year sentence of jail, of which 5 years were suspended for 5 years on the condition that she not be convicted of murder or any other crime involving violence for which she is sentenced to direct imprisonment during the suspension period.
